Thursday 05 February 2026
Venue: The Arc map Address: Jewry Street, Winchester, Hampshire, SO23 8SB Telephone: 01962 398046 Event: Kevin Precious: The Reluctant Teacher - 7.30pm - Determined to get a “Grown Up Career” after years spent as a musician, Kevin trained as a Religious Studies Teacher, despite being an affirmed sceptic and non-believer. Whilst wrangling with disinterested kids in various Secondary Schools in Sussex during the day, Kevin increasingly pursued the business of stand-up comedy at night… inevitably something had to give. The show is a funny overview of the pitfalls and pratfalls that go with Kevin’s former profession of teaching; with a bit of pedagogical stuff (ooh-er) thrown in for good measure. FRIDAY 20 MARCH 2026
OTHELLO
Venue: The Nutshell
7.30pm
In a world that punishes vulnerability and devours beauty, Discarded Nut rips into Shakespeare’s most devastating tragedy, exposing razor-sharp insights on toxic power, race, and human fallibility. Visually arresting, brutally honest, and emotionally explosive, Othello is a fearless exploration of what happens when we’re driven to the edge. DNTCo. is a Winchester-based professional theatre company known for trailblazing performances that champion emerging talent and DNYT alumni, with a fearless approach to classic texts that is both theatrically compelling and educationally enriching.
